    The pattern usually comes with the package of two socks. The socks can be found in most farm stores such as Big R, Rural King, and Farm & Fleet. The can also be found at some of the sock booths in Mansfield, Indiana during the Covered Bridge Festival in October each year. Sometimes if you have a Ben Franklin or some other store that we used to refer to as a Five and Dime store you can find them there too. Once you have the pattern you can use almost any over-the-calf or knee sock to make the monkeys. Some of the newer over the knee socks make some really cute very long legged ones. Those are great for attaching velcro to the hands and feet so that they can hug you. Hope this helps those of you that are wanting these. Also, if you look up a web site called Happy Hybrids there's things made from ankle socks and those "one size" gloves---very cute.
